i tried to build with a plugin in yoga import { ServerAdapterPlugin } from '@whatwg-node/server';
import csrf from 'csrf';
const tokens = new csrf();
const secret = process.env.SECRET_CSRF as string;
declare global {
interface Request {
tokenCsrf: string;
}
}
export function useCSRF<TServerContext>(): ServerAdapterPlugin<TServerContext> {
return {
onRequest({ request }) {
request.tokenCsrf = request.headers.get('X-CSRF-Token') || '';
},
onResponse({ request, response }) {
if (request.method === 'OPTIONS') {
response.headers.set('X-CSRF-Token', tokens.create(secret));
}
},
};
} |
